Familial occurrence of preeclampsia.
Epidemiology (Cambridge, Mass.) - 1 Sept 1999
Mogren I, Högberg U, Winkvist A, Stenlund H
Abstract excerpt
We conducted a cohort study on whether preeclampsia during the pregnancy of a mother is a risk factor for preeclampsia during the pregnancy of her daughter. Data from the Medical Birth Registry were combined with data from a local registry of births from 1955 to 1990. We could identify the births of 22,768 elder daughters and 2,959 younger daughters.
